Frequently Asked Questions

  • Where is Silver Dollar City located?

    Silver Dollar City is located in the scenic Ozarks of Missouri, near the town of Branson. The area has hilly woodlands, which provide a backdrop for the theme park and surrounding attractions.

  • When is the best time to visit Silver Dollar City?

    Late spring and early fall are often recommended for comfortable temperatures, ranging from about 47–77°F (8–25°C), and lighter crowds. Seasonal festivals at Silver Dollar City, such as those during the holiday season, are frequently suggested for visitors interested in themed experiences.

  • How old is Silver Dollar City?

    Silver Dollar City opened in the 1960s and has grown into one of the most popular attractions in Missouri. Its roots trace back over half a century, reflecting a blend of Ozark tradition and amusement.

  • Why was Silver Dollar City built?

    Silver Dollar City was built to celebrate the history and traditions of the Ozarks, creating a themed environment with crafts, local food, and performances. It also aimed to highlight the region’s unique culture and natural features.

  • What are some things to do near Silver Dollar City?

    Around Silver Dollar City, visitors often explore outdoor recreation spots, local restaurants, and craft markets. The area has caves, nature trails, and music-themed attractions that showcase Ozark culture.

  • How is the weather near Silver Dollar City?

    The area near Silver Dollar City experiences cold winters around 27–47°F (-3–8°C) and warm, humid summers reaching 89°F (32°C). Spring and fall bring mild temperatures and frequent rain, so visitors may want to bring layered clothing.

  • How was Silver Dollar City built?

    Silver Dollar City’s construction started with showcasing underground caves and gradually expanded above ground into a park shaped by Ozark architecture, local craftsmanship, and family-friendly entertainment. Its buildings and attractions use materials that echo regional styles.

  • What is the history of Silver Dollar City?

    Silver Dollar City began in the 1960s as a theme park inspired by Ozark traditions, crafts, and folklore. It expanded over time, incorporating rides, music festivals, and artisan demonstrations while preserving its roots.
